Efficient and robust three‐phase split computations

The combination of successive substitution and the Newton method provides a robust and efficient algorithm to solve the nonlinear isofugacity and mass balance equations for two-phase split computations. The two-phase Rachford–Rice equation may sometimes introduce complexity, but the Newton and bisection methods provide a robust solution algorithm. For three-phase split calculations, the literature shows that the computed three-phase region is smaller than measured data indicate. We suggest that an improved solution algorithm for the three-phase Rachford–Rice equations can address the problem. Our proposal is to use a two-dimensional bisection method to provide good initial guesses for the Newton algorithm used to solve the three-phase Rachford–Rice equations. In this work, we present examples of various degree of complexity to demonstrate powerful features of the combined bisection-Newton method in three-phase split calculations. To the best of our knowledge, the use of the bisection method in two variables has not been used to solve the three-phase Rachford–Rice equations in the past. © 2010 American Institute of Chemical Engineers AIChE J, 2011

[1]  Long X. Nghiem,et al.  Computation of multiphase equilibrium phenomena with an equation of state , 1984 .

[2]  Kamy Sepehrnoori,et al.  Comparison of phase behavior algorithms for an equation-of-state compositional simulator , 1989 .

[3]  M. O. Ohanomah,et al.  Computation of multicomponent phase equilibria—Part III. Multiphase equilibria , 1984 .

[4]  Claudio Mauri Unified Procedure for Solving Multiphase-Multicomponent Vapor-Liquid Equilibrium Calculation , 1980 .

[5]  C. Leibovici,et al.  A new look at the Rachford-Rice equation , 1992 .

[6]  D. Nichita,et al.  Multiphase equilibrium calculation using reduced variables , 2006 .

[7]  E. Hendriks,et al.  Application of a reduction method to phase equilibria calculations , 1992 .

[8]  Abbas Firoozabadi,et al.  Cubic‐plus‐association equation of state for water‐containing mixtures: Is “cross association” necessary? , 2009 .

[9]  P. A. Nelson,et al.  Rapid phase determination in multiple-phase flash calculations , 1987 .

[10]  H. H. Rachford,et al.  Procedure for Use of Electronic Digital Computers in Calculating Flash Vaporization Hydrocarbon Equilibrium , 1952 .

[11]  F. Orr,et al.  Phase Behavior of CO2 and Crude Oil in Low-Temperature Reservoirs , 1981 .

[12]  M. Michelsen The isothermal flash problem. Part II. Phase-split calculation , 1982 .

[13]  D. Nichita,et al.  A new look at multiphase Rachford–Rice equations for negative flashes , 2008 .

[14]  Claude F. Leibovici,et al.  A solution of Rachford-Rice equations for multiphase systems , 1995 .

[15]  Roumiana P. Stateva,et al.  A diverse approach for the solution of the isothermal multiphase flash problem. Application to vapor‐liquid‐liquid systems , 1994 .

[16]  F. S. Manning,et al.  Computation of Multicomponent, Multiphase Equilibrium , 1976 .

[17]  Abbas Firoozabadi,et al.  Thermodynamics of Hydrocarbon Reservoirs , 1999 .

[18]  E. Stenby,et al.  Predictions of three-phase regions in CO2-oil mixtures , 1995 .

[19]  Perschke Equation-of-state phase-behavior modeling for compositional simulation , 1988 .

[20]  Huanquan Pan,et al.  Complex Multiphase Equilibrium Calculations by Direct Minimization of Gibbs Free Energy by Use of Simulated Annealing , 1998 .

[21]  G. Cholakov,et al.  A powerful algorithm for liquid–liquid–liquid equilibria predictions and calculations , 2000 .

[22]  M. Michelsen The isothermal flash problem. Part I. Stability , 1982 .

[23]  A New Algorithm for Rachford-Rice for Multiphase Compositional Simulation , 2010 .

[24]  Michael L. Michelsen,et al.  Calculation of multiphase equilibrium , 1994 .

[25]  L. Yarborough,et al.  Multiple Phase Behavior in Porous Media During CO2 or Rich-Gas Flooding , 1977 .

[26]  Hussein Hoteit,et al.  Simple phase stability-testing algorithm in the reduction method , 2006 .

[27]  Martin Peter Breil,et al.  Thermodynamic Models: Fundamental & Computational Aspects , 2008 .

[28]  Kamy Sepehrnoori,et al.  A New Algorithm for Rachford-Rice for Multiphase Compositional Simulation , 2010 .